Ulta Beauty’s Leadership Evolves: Dave Kimbell Retires, Kecia Steelman Takes the Helm

Ulta Beauty, the nation’s largest specialty beauty retailer, today announced that Dave Kimbell will retire as Chief Executive Officer after 11 years with the company. He will also step down from the company’s Board of Directors. Kecia Steelman, currently President and Chief Operating Officer, will succeed Dave as President and Chief Executive Officer and join the Board effective January 6, 2025. Dave will continue to serve as an advisor to the company through June 28, 2025.

 

“On behalf of the Board, we are grateful to Dave for his guidance, dedication, and integrity, and for the significant contributions he has made to Ulta Beauty,” said Lorna Nagler, Chair of Ulta Beauty’s Board of Directors. “Dave has demonstrated a deep commitment to unlocking the power of beauty for our guests and advancing Ulta Beauty’s market leadership. He has played a meaningful role in shaping Ulta Beauty into the company we are today, and we appreciate his continued service as an advisor during this transition.”

 

During his tenure at Ulta Beauty, Dave has been a steadfast champion of associates, guests, and the brand’s unique culture. Since becoming CEO in 2021, the company grew to over $11 billion in annual revenue and delivered double-digit growth in diluted earnings per share. His values-based leadership and commitment to inclusivity elevated Ulta Beauty’s market leadership, loyalty program, and brand love.

Kecia Steelman to Lead Ulta Beauty

Kecia, who became President and Chief Operating Officer in 2023, has been pivotal in driving Ulta Beauty’s success for over a decade. Her thoughtful leadership and expertise in retail operations, real estate, corporate strategy, and business transformation have consistently delivered results and positioned Ulta Beauty for long-term growth.
